公众号菜单栏安放小程序的5种姿势
编辑:小飞燕 发布时间:2021-03-19 11:40:54
微信账号的菜单栏可以放小程序!微信账号的菜单栏可以放小程序!
只说两次,不是因为不重要,而是因为大家都知道。那么接下来的问题就是“我先做了一个微信账号,但是我放什么样的小程序呢?”
新中矿梳理了五种类型,可以无缝整合小程序和微信账号。
1.社区
目前微信账号的功能几乎是单向的,主要是微信账号里的运营商把内容推给粉丝。粉丝们虽然有共同的爱好和话题,但是无法相互交流。因为这个原因,微信账号运营商曾经建立了一个又一个的社区。
现在,用一个小程序,我们可以解决这个问题。通过小程序做一个社区,方便粉丝之间的交流。
比如爆笑内涵lite就像是贴吧的迷你版,粉丝在里面除了交流互动,还创造了很多内容。
再比如网络地方领导留言板:
金融股微信账号更适合访问社区型小程序。
2.工具
工具很实用,尤其是刚需要的类。在没有app的情况下,一个固定的小程序入口可以给用户带来极大的方便。如墨天气:
类似于快递查询助手:
企业创建的面向产品的小程序也适合放在菜单栏中。
3.电子商务
电子商务是微信账号的实现方式之一。当粉丝数量达到一定基础后,在子菜单中访问电商小程序,一方面可以为粉丝提供好的产品和服务,另一方面可以比较大化微信账号的收益。比如买柚子:
另一个例子是肯德基
有了粉丝基础,零售品牌更适合接入电商的小程序。
4.信息聚合
有些信息微信账号有自己的信息性质。如果信息小程序连接到微信账号,可能更能满足粉丝关注微信账号的基本需求。例如,扎克信息:
其次,微信账号后台通常设置关键词进行回复,然后获取信息,包括文章搜索和信息回复,比较繁琐。每个关键词都被回复得到一条消息,如果信息是在一个小程序里收集的,用户一眼就能看出来。
5.图像显示
这是题目的开头。微信小程序服务器怎么开发?标题到此结束
微信小程序服务器怎么开发?各位微信小程序开发者,知道怎么开发微信小程序服务器吗?接下来,小编将介绍微信小程序服务器开发的详细步骤和内容。有需要的家长可以从中学习。
微信小程序服务器怎么开发?
一、小程序注册和配置
1.注册:进入微信公众平台注册认证
2.配置:
登录公共平台,设置。
单击开始配置,扫描小程序的二维码,然后配置服务器。(注意:配置一个月只能修改5次)
小程序必须建立一个合法域名的请求以便交换数据,而合法域名需要使用https协议。所以阿里巴巴云服务器需要支持https协议。
合法域名需要备案后才能使用。在没有合法域名的情况下,我们可以在开发模式中不检查合法域名的情况下进行开发。
第二,阿里巴巴云服务器支持https配置。
1.获取阿里巴巴云安全证书
登录阿里巴巴云,在管理控制台-;证书服务-;购买证书
选择正式购买的免费版本
每个证书对应一个域名,购买成功后可以配置。配置成功后提交审批,审批成功大概需要1~2个工作日。
审核成功后,您可以查看我的订单中的证书信息,然后单击
证书,可以选择不同的服务器类型,并附上安装证书的说明。证书后,压缩包中会有4个文件。
2.配置阿里巴巴云服务器,以phpstudy apache为例。
方法1:
步骤1:修改apache目录中的httpd.conf配置小程序文件
# loadmodulessl _ module modules/mod _ ssl,因此删除行首的配置语句注释符号“#”
添加引用语句include conf/vhostssl . conf。
步骤2:在conf文件夹中创建一个vhostssl.conf配置文件。
编辑vhostsssl.conf文件并添加以下内容:
听443
slengine on
sslprotocol all -ss2 -ss3
sslciphersuite high : medium :anull:讯息摘要5
ssl certificate file ' d :/ssl/2 _ www .****.com.crt '
ssl certificate keyfile ' d :/ssl/3 _ www .***.com.key '
documentroot ' d:phpstudywww '
选项索引跟随符号链接execcgi
无效的
命令允许,拒绝
允许所有人
要求所有授*
其间
ssl证书文件是指证书的公钥
sslcertificatekeyfile引用证书的私钥
documentroot ' d:phpstudywww '这是根据自己的网站路径
方法2:
步骤1:修改apache目录中的httpd.conf配置文件
删除行首的配置语句注释符号“#”
# load module ssl _ module modules/mod _ ssl . so
# include conf/extra/httpd-ssl . conf
第二步:修改文件中的参数
sslprotocol all -ss2 -ss3
sslciphersuite high : medium :anull:讯息摘要5
ssl certificate file ' d :/ssl/2 _ www .****.com.crt '
ssl certificate keyfile ' d :/ssl/3 _ www .***.com.key '
documentroot ' d:phpstudywww '
参数值在安装证书描述中。成功安装后,重新启动服务器。
第三,端口冲突检测
服务器重新启动期间可能会出现错误。无法重新启动,或启动后自动停止。原因可能如下:
1.http服务需要占用80个端口,mysql服务需要占用3306个端口。检测方法如下:
2.因为applet https服务需要占用端口443,服务器可能被进程占用。检测方法如下:
输入命令:netstat -ano列出所有端口
继续使用命令netstat -aon|findstr '443 '查看哪个进程被占用,如果不是系统进程,则直接结束
在服务器环境中,它通常被http占用,所以我们用一个命令结束它。以网络停止http命令结束
重启phpstudy,这个时候apache基本可以成功启动
比较后,在中添加http到https。文件
以下代码修改了它自己域名
80rewriterule^(.上的重写引擎/重写秒%{server_port}*)$
此时,https服务器的基本配置完成,可以正常运行。这里是小程序开发界面。
再次执行小程序变异,此时可能出现的问题如图
小程序要求tls版本大于或等于1.2。
四、tls1.2传输、配置和启用
1.打开windows powershell
右键单击屏幕左下角的开始-;所有程序-;附件-;windows powershell .
2.把php版本升级到php5.5n n。
3.当sslprotocol在步骤2中配置为all -ss2-ss3时,无论如何更改,它都会向applet报告tls版本必须大于或等于1.2。的错误。
当更改为sslprotocol tlsv1 tlsv1.1 tlsv1.2时,服务器将无法启动或启动自动停止。